Major Areas of Responsibility
  • You will be part of the team that builds, maintains, and improves our highly‑automated build, release and testing infrastructure.
  • Scripting, tools‑building, and automation are paramount to Okta Engineering; everybody automates. You will be creating and coding tools for internal use to support continuous delivery.
  • Team up with Development, QA and OPS to continuously innovate and enhance our build and automation infrastructure.
  • Collaborate with peers and stakeholders to create new tools/process/technology. We use the latest technology from AWS and you can experiment, recommend, and implement new technologies in our build and CI system.
  • Work with internal customers to roll‑out projects and processes, monitor adoption, collect feedback, and fine‑tune the project to respond to internal customers’ needs.
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
  • Experience in developing Continuous Delivery pipelines for a diverse set of projects using Java, Jenkins, AWS, Docker, Python, Ruby, Bash, and more.
  • Solid understanding of CI/CD release pipelines.
  • Exposure to cloud infrastructures, such as AWS, GCP or Azure.
  • Experience working with Gradle, Bazel, Artifactory, Docker registry, npm registry.
  • Experience with AWS, its services, and its supporting tools (cost control, reporting, environment management).
  • Ability to coordinate cross‑functional work toward task completion.
  • Experience in CircleCI and Github Actions is a plus.
  • Experience with Apple App Store and Android App Store Releases/Publishing is a plus.
Education and Training
  • B.S. in CS or equivalent.
